饱读书名
1
我升级了 ubuntu,告别了 16.04。然后从 cargo 就装不上 geph5-client 了。
Gemini 告诉我:
很抱歉,根据您提供的错误信息,cargo install geph5-client 命令失败了,因为其中一个依赖项 base64ct v1.8.0 需要 edition2024 这个 Cargo 特性。
edition2024 是一个尚未在您当前安装的 Cargo 版本(1.75.0)中稳定的特性。
那就装 flatpak 吧,这一装好几个小时,比我升级系统需要重装的其它程序加起来还久。
装上用起来,今天就发现一个 WebKitWebProces 进程,占了 60% 的 CPU 和 10% 的内存。一查,是 geph 用的。
幸好,我 kill 了它之后图形界面虽变成空白,代理还连着。
建议开发团队多考虑易用性,linux 版重点放在命令行上,别整得太重。
WIn 下,正常连接后点击图形界面右上角的关闭,迷雾通轻量运行中,再次点击桌面图标,用户界面正常启动。。。周而复始。。。
1 个赞
ubuntu 22.04和24.04用以下命令安装cargo的更高版本。
sudo apt-get install cargo-1.82
flatpak有镜像源
sudo flatpak remote-modify flathub --url=https://mirror.sjtu.edu.cn/flathub
1 个赞
饱读书名
4
不是装 flatpak 慢,是用 flatpak 装 geph 慢,要下载大几百 M。
1 个赞
satos
5
我最近几个版本都是下 gephgui-wry_5.*_amd64.deb
来用
然后在 alt
+F2
跑 gephgui-wry --config ...
需要手动关闭时:
nc 127.0.0.1 12222 <<< '{"jsonrpc":"2.0","method":"stop","params":[],"id":"ncat"}'
(不止 Debian 系可以用;其他 distros 也可以把 .deb 包解压,提取出 gephgui-wry
来用)
GUI 我主要是在旧版账号密码转 secret 时、config.yaml
变动时(比如 v5.0.9 → v5.1.0)用过
2 个赞